Q: Someone's complaining that dark mode looks broken in the Cindertrail admin dashboard — what do I do?

A: Short version: it's probably not an outage. Dark mode shipped behind the `theme-v2` flag, and a handful of legacy widgets (mostly the billing charts) still hardcode light-mode colors, so they render as white boxes. That's cosmetic, not a paging matter. If the whole dashboard is unreadable, check whether the theme flag got toggled mid-session — a hard refresh usually fixes it. Known issues and workarounds are tracked on the page below.

wiki page, bawig-yawep: https://jenkins.nelvrotech.local/ticket/build/projects/view/view/pages/view/a285c2b5588ad4f337d9b5f2

Prototype Workshop — night access (Bellfort Works)

The workshop on Level B stays locked overnight. Night staff may enter only for safety checks or alarms. Machines must remain powered down; do not touch rigs tagged by the Kestrel team. Sign the wall log on entry and exit. The door keypad overrides the badge reader after 22:00, so use the code below.

door code, tajof-kageg: bdg-QVDCE-3

Subject: Heads up — sweeper key rotated

Hi support folks,

Quick one: we rotated the credentials for Tidewipe, the data-retention sweeper, this morning. If customers mention missing cleanup runs between 06:00 and 08:00, that was the swap window — all caught up now. Your diagnostic scripts that query the sweeper status endpoint need the new key, so update them before your next shift. Here it is.

app token of fajop-fahif = qvz4-AnML

## Auth & Deep Links

Quick heads-up for review: the Lumora app now routes `lumora://verify` deep links through the AuthBridge module before hitting the session store. If the token in the link is stale, we bounce users to the fallback login screen instead of silently failing (old behavior, very annoying). The routing table lives in `deeplinks.yaml` — please sanity-check the regex ordering there. Staging builds talk to the internal Gatewing service, and to run these flows locally you'll need its key.

gateway credential: vxb3-p91

Handover — Top Floor Quiet Room

Priya, the quiet room on level 9 at Calder House is now bookable again after the ventilation fix. Please keep the blinds down until the glare film arrives, and log any booking clashes with facilities. The door lock was rekeyed on Tuesday, so use the new code below.

badge for fajog-fahap: bdg-G-50